I got the idea for this party from an organization called DoSomething, a website that encourages teenagers and youth to take action in their communities and DO SOMETHING, by providing an online forum for volunteer opportunities, age-specific seed grants and more (Check out the website-it’s really cool). They’re currently running their 4th Annual ‘Teens for Jeans‘ contest; teens will collect jeans between January 17 and February 13th to be collected and donated to local homeless shelters by Aeropostale. Even though this contest is for teens, the donation drive is for anyone with a pair of gently used or new jeans they want to donate; just drop them off at any participating retail store (call ahead to confirm participation) and you’ll get a coupon for 25% off your next purchase.
